In just over a week you can experience life among the indians of the vast wilderness jungle of Venezuela's Orinoco delta, then move on to relax on the beaches of the beautiful Paria peninsula, virtually undiscovered by tourism, its secret coves accessible by boat. Suggested Holiday ItineraryDay 1: Arrive Caracas. Overnight on the Caribbean coast.
Day 2: By air, road and boat to a lodge in the Orinoco Delta.
Day 3: Guided Orinoco jungle excursions.
Day 4: Guided Orinoco jungle excursions.
Day 5: Travel to beachside posada on unspoilt Paria Peninsula.
Day 6: By private boat to Playa Medina.
Day 7: Excursion to cacao plantation and a buffalo farm. Overnight in Rio Caribe.
Day 8: Return to Caracas.
Day 9: Transfer to airport.

Our Comment
This holiday combines two very different environments in Venezuela - the dense tropical jungle and simple indian tribes of the Orinoco Delta's myriad of channels, and the glorious rugged coastline of remote Paria Peninsula on the Caribbean coast, with its own Caribbean/colonial Spanish culture and where you stay at a charming posada with its own beach.
